About Thordur
Thordur carries the weight and resonance of a true Old Norse name, evoking images of ancient sagas and powerful deities. Meaning "Thor's warrior," it’s a choice for parents drawn to a name with deep roots, an earthy strength, and an undeniable boldness. This isn't a name that blends in; it stands out with a unique, almost rugged charm, particularly fitting for families who appreciate traditional Nordic heritage and a connection to myth. While it’s rarely heard outside of Iceland and the Faroe Islands, Thordur offers a distinctive alternative to more common Thor-related names, carrying an authentic, unvarnished strength that feels both medieval and surprisingly fresh.

Frequently Asked Questions About Thordur
What is the origin of the name Thordur?
Thordur has Old Norse origins, directly connecting it to the rich history and mythology of the Nordic regions.
Is Thordur a common name?
Thordur is quite rare globally, though it maintains popularity in Iceland and the Faroe Islands, reflecting its strong cultural ties.
